Step-by-step explanation:

When a graph has a line going straight up and down it means the x value of the line is the same it never changes

Example: (-1, 5) (-1, 2) (-1, -3)

When a graph has a line going straight left to right it means the y value never changes

Example: (5, 5) (-10, 5) (8, 5)
